The Brief

SASTIPEN is the Roma Center for Health Policies, a nongovernmental organization founded in 2007 to improve equitable access to healthcare, strengthen social inclusion, and defend the rights of Roma communities and other vulnerable groups in Romania. Its work spans community health programs, health mediation, research, professional training, institutional dialogue, and advocacy.
